    What is an IT System Implementation Plan?

    An IT system implementation plan is a comprehensive roadmap that guides organizations through the complex process of deploying new technology solutions. Whether you're implementing an ERP system, CRM platform, or custom software application, a well-structured plan ensures that your project stays on track, within budget, and delivers the expected business value. This strategic document outlines every phase from initial requirements gathering to final deployment and post-implementation support.

    Key Components of IT System Implementation

    Successful IT implementations require careful orchestration of multiple interconnected activities. Here are the essential components that should be included in your implementation plan:

    • Requirements Analysis. Before any technical work begins, you need a clear understanding of business needs, functional requirements, and technical specifications. This phase involves stakeholder interviews, process mapping, and defining success criteria.
    • Infrastructure Preparation. Setting up the technical foundation includes server provisioning, network configuration, security protocols, and ensuring adequate hardware resources to support the new system.
    • Data Migration Strategy. Planning how existing data will be transferred, cleaned, and validated in the new system is crucial for maintaining business continuity and data integrity.
    • Testing Phases. Multiple testing levels including unit testing, integration testing, performance testing, and user acceptance testing ensure the system works as expected before going live.
    • Training and Change Management. Preparing end users through comprehensive training programs and managing organizational change to ensure smooth adoption of the new system.
    • Deployment Strategy. Whether using a phased rollout, pilot implementation, or big-bang approach, the deployment strategy must minimize business disruption while ensuring successful system launch.

    Managing Implementation Risks and Dependencies

    IT implementations are notorious for their complexity and interdependencies. A delayed infrastructure setup can push back testing phases, which in turn affects training schedules and go-live dates. Visual project management tools help you map these dependencies and create contingency plans for potential delays.

    Risk management becomes more effective when you can see the entire project timeline at a glance. You can build in buffer time for critical activities, plan parallel workstreams where possible, and ensure that key milestones have appropriate checkpoints and approval gates.
